Clear … WebThe minimum spacing is the maximum of 1 in, a bar diameter, or 1.33 times the maximum aggregate size. Effective width b eff. In case of T-Beams or Gamma-Beams, the effective slab can be calculated as follows: For interior T-sections, b eff is the smallest of: L/4, bw + 16t, or center to center of beams For exterior T-sections, bE is the smallest of north face megamouth https://pinazel.com

For the geometry and loading shown in the figure, most references in the literature suggest a value between 8 to 12 times the flange thickness on each side of the stem, when dealing with concrete T-beams.
